Detection of bartonella DNA in ixodid ticks, mosquitoes and in patients blood in Novosibirsk region
Bartonella DNA was detected using nested PCR in ticks Ixodes persulcatus and Dermacentor reticulatus, in mosquitoes Aedes cantans, but not in other mosquito or gnat species.
